Default RE: 35 Whelen Loads

I got a whelen to take to alaska with me as a general purpose big game rifle. I have found a few bullets that shot very well for me. I have two loads worked up right now that will shoot with the same zero that will work for all of my big game hunting. I have the Hornady 250gr RN at 2450fps using varget powder dead on at 100 yards shooting nice 1" groups, and the Sierra 225gr SBT at 2675fps with H322 shooting 1"-1 1/4" groups exactly 3" high at 100 yards. I will stick to these two loads because I won't ever need to change zero on my rifle. The 250gr loads for close range brush work for moose, bear, and the 225gr SBT for longer work for carabou, deer out to 300-350 yards. I just happened upon these two loads and liked them enough to keep them. I also tried the 225gr Nosler BT but had a freind shoot a michigan whitetail in the chest with one and only get 5" of penetration. Killed the deer but I couldn't believe the lack of penetration. I know some other guys like them in the whelen but I'll stick with the two I got shooting good.
